ocarina
/oʊkɑːˈriːnə/ or /oʊkɑːrɪˈnɑː/ (UK) or /oʊkɑːriˈnɑ/ (US)
Definitions
1. noun
A small, sweet-sounding, flute-like musical instrument with a limited number of finger holes.
“She played the ocarina during the school’s talent show.”
